An online store's costs concentrate in four places: producing content for every SKU, answering the same customer questions at all hours, deciding what to stock and charge, and feeding ad platforms their endless appetite for creative. AI for ecommerce is best understood against that P&L, not as a category of shiny apps. Every tool worth paying for compresses one of those four lines. Every tool that disappoints was bought for a line it doesn't actually touch.

The compression is real. A product description that cost a copywriter's afternoon now costs minutes of review; a lifestyle photo that needed a studio day needs a prompt; a support ticket needs a human only when it gets interesting. But cheap volume has a second-order effect: when everyone can produce infinite listings, images, and ad variants, marketplaces fill with output that looks the same because it came from the same models. The cost advantage lasts a quarter. The sameness lasts.

Where AI for ecommerce actually pays

Map the tools to the P&L before buying any of them. The pattern: AI is strongest where work is repetitive and checkable (catalog copy, image cleanup, ticket triage) and weakest where the work is a judgment call with money attached: pricing, assortment.

Catalog content at scale: listings, keywords, translations

Product copy is the clearest win because nobody defends its old cost. [Describely](/en/ai-apps/describely-product-content-generation) generates and enriches product descriptions in bulk with brand-consistency controls, built for teams maintaining a catalog, not polishing one hero page. [Hypotenuse AI](/en/ai-apps/hypotenuse-ai) goes a layer deeper than prose: it enriches the underlying product data and standardizes catalog images alongside the descriptions. That matters because incomplete attribute data, not weak copy, is what usually tanks visibility in marketplace search.

For Amazon specifically, [CopyMonkey](/en/ai-apps/copymonkey-ai-amazon-listing) does one thing: generate and optimize listings with keyword placement aimed at organic rank. Narrow is fine — Amazon SEO is its own discipline, and general-purpose writers handle it badly. There's a free way in, so testing it against a listing you already rank with costs an afternoon.

The 2026 wrinkle is that a growing share of product discovery happens inside AI assistants (Amazon's Rufus, ChatGPT, Gemini), which read listings differently than keyword search does. [Ecomtent](/en/ai-apps/ecomtent-ai) optimizes listing content specifically for those engines. The category is early and the measurement still fuzzy, so hold the claims loosely. But its underlying bet, that complete structured product data wins however shoppers search, pays either way.

Translation is the same shape. ChatGPT does a competent first pass on product copy into major languages, work that at catalog scale was formerly a five-figure line item. But machine-translated listings are instantly recognizable to native speakers, and in smaller markets they read as neglect. Budget a native review for any market you're serious about; skip the ones you won't review.

One trade-off runs through this whole section: machine-written copy converges on the mean, because it is the mean. For the long tail of the catalog that's acceptable — nobody reads a phone-case description for its voice. For the ten SKUs that make your margin, write like a human.

Product imagery: where AI output meets the returns column

Two clusters here, with very different risk.

The utility cluster edits what the camera captured. [Photoroom](/en/ai-mobile-apps/photoroom-ai-photo-editor-app) removes backgrounds and cleans up product shots from a phone, with a free tier that covers a casual reseller entirely. [Pixelcut](/en/ai-apps/pixelcut) does the same work as a fuller suite (background removal, upscaling, generation) and adds a developer API, as does [Removal.AI](/en/ai-apps/removal-ai), which matters when "edit the photo" means "process four thousand photos." [PicWish](/en/ai-apps/picwish) covers similar ground free, including unblurring and enhancement. These tools change a photo's presentation, not its content: low risk, obvious payoff. The one buying mistake is using a single tool for both jobs: pick for per-image quality on hero shots and for API throughput on bulk.

The generative cluster creates what the camera never saw. [Flair.ai](/en/ai-apps/flair-ai-product-photo-generator) stages products in generated scenes and produces on-model photography with custom human models. [SellerPic](/en/ai-apps/sellerpic-ai-image-generator) turns a single product photo into lifestyle shots and shoppable video. [WearView](/en/ai-apps/wearview) generates photorealistic on-model images from flat garment photos, with virtual try-on and pose control.

Here is the honest section. A generated scene that puts your candle in a kitchen it never visited is mostly fine: buyers understand staging. A generated model wearing your garment is a different claim: the fabric may not drape the way the render drapes, the colorway may have drifted, the fit on a generated body says nothing about fit on a real one. Fashion return rates are already brutal, and imagery that overpromises is a returns machine. Every return costs shipping twice, processing labor, and usually the sale, and marketplaces respond to high return rates with less visibility. Trust compounds in the same direction: one "item not as described" review outweighs a prettier thumbnail for months.

Customer service automation, and where it backfires

Support is where AI's economics are most dramatic — and most misread. The famous data point is in the directory as the [Klarna AI Assistant](/en/ai-case-study/klarna-ai-assistant) case study: an assistant doing work equivalent to 700 full-time agents. Read it with the footnote that Klarna later talked publicly about reinvesting in human service: the headline number was never the whole story.

For a store rather than a fintech, [Gorgias](/en/ai-apps/gorgias) is the pragmatic pick: a helpdesk with an AI agent built in, native to Shopify, BigCommerce, Magento, and WooCommerce, so the automation lives where your order data lives. Its agent is only as good as the policies you feed it. Skip that setup and you get a confident bot with nothing true to say. [Rep AI](/en/ai-apps/rep-ai) approaches the same conversation from the sales side: behavioral AI that engages shoppers on-site, recommends products, and resolves support questions in the same thread. The caveat is tone: proactive chat converts some visitors and annoys others, so watch session recordings, not just the conversion dashboard.

Automation is excellent at where-is-my-order, returns initiation, and anything with a database answer. It backfires in three predictable places. It answers policy questions it shouldn't: a bot that improvises a warranty term has created a liability, not saved a ticket. It gets measured wrong. "Deflection rate" counts the customer who gave up as a success. And it handles anger badly, when the angry customer is precisely the one who will churn loudly.

Adjacent sits retention. [Klaviyo](/en/ai-apps/klaviyo) unifies customer data and automates email, SMS, and WhatsApp flows, the messages that quietly drive repeat purchase rate. Its value scales with list quality, though. Automated flows pointed at a stale list just automate unsubscribes.

Pricing and inventory: the quiet middle of the P&L

This section has the fewest tool links, on purpose. Content and creative attract startups because output demos well. Pricing and inventory intelligence doesn't, and most of it lives inside systems you already run: marketplace repricers, your platform's forecasting, your 3PL's dashboards. A standalone AI tool bolted on top rarely beats switching on what's already there.

Where the tool market genuinely reaches this line is the product feed. [Marpipe](/en/ai-apps/marpipe) treats the feed as the asset: it enriches product data into catalog ad creative, manages feeds across channels, and decides which SKUs deserve ad spend. That is inventory-aware budget allocation in practice, even though it's sold as an ads product. It suits catalogs too wide for humans to reason about SKU by SKU.

The other honest answer is unglamorous: export sales data and use a general model as an analyst: finding slow movers, demand patterns, and margin leaks in a spreadsheet works and fits a weekly routine. Just never let a model set prices unattended. It will reason its way to a confident number, and confident is not the same as correct when the number is wired to your margin.

Ad creative: feeding a volume machine that is now well fed

Paid social burns creative. Testing needs variants, fatigue needs replacements, and every channel wants its own formats. [AdCreative.ai](/en/ai-apps/adcreative-ai) generates ad creatives, copy, and product photoshoots, with creative scoring and competitor insights layered on top, useful for deciding what to launch, not just making more. [Bestever](/en/ai-apps/bestever) starts from analysis: it reads your ads and your competitors', reports what's working, then generates on-brand image, video, and copy variations from that base. [Predis.ai](/en/ai-apps/predis-ai-2) turns a product link into video, UGC-style, and static ads for Meta, TikTok, Instagram, and YouTube, with scheduling and analytics attached, which lets it double as an organic social pipeline. For that side of the job, the directory's tools for writing social media posts collects the wider field.

Here the through-line bites hardest. Ad platforms reward creative volume, so these tools pay for themselves. And every competitor's account feeds from similar generators, so audiences have learned to scroll past the aesthetic they now recognize as AI. Generated variants of a strong concept multiply its reach. Generated variants of nothing multiply nothing. Keep humans on the concept and the hook; let machines handle formats and iteration.

The part AI can't compress

Follow the logic through. When every seller can generate near-free listings, images, support answers, and ad variants, none of those is an edge: they're table stakes, with a bigger penalty for lacking them than reward for having them. The differentiation moved upstream and sideways: to sourcing, because a product worth stocking can't be generated. To brand, because a reason to be chosen when specs tie can't be prompted. And to service, the human kind, at the exact moments that decide reviews.

That's the frame for buying. Adopt AI for ecommerce to stop overpaying for volume. That part works, and the directory's 590 AI tools for retail and consumer goods show how thoroughly the cost side has been solved. Just don't confuse keeping up with getting ahead. The tools above take costs off the table. None of them can give anyone a reason to buy from you twice.

Frequently asked questions

Should I use AI-generated product photos in my listings?

For backgrounds and staging, yes: tools like Photoroom and Flair.ai make catalog-grade context shots cheap, and buyers accept staging. For the product itself, no: generated images that misrepresent color, texture, or fit convert directly into returns and "not as described" reviews, which cost more than photography ever did. Keep one unedited photo of the real item in every listing.

Can AI write Amazon listings that actually rank?

It can write listings that are complete and keyword-placed, which is most of the retrieval battle. CopyMonkey is built for exactly that, and Ecomtent extends the idea to AI shopping assistants like Rufus. What AI can't supply is a differentiated offer, and a ranked listing nobody clicks doesn't help. Use it to eliminate technical mistakes, not to replace a reason to buy.

Will automating customer service hurt my conversion rate?

Not if you automate the right tickets. Order status, returns initiation, and catalog questions resolve faster with an AI agent, and faster resolution generally helps conversion. Platforms like Gorgias keep the automation wired to live order data, which is what makes those answers safe. The damage comes from trapping frustrated customers in a bot loop: measure resolution and satisfaction, and keep a tested path to a human.

What's the first AI tool a small ecommerce seller should try?

Start where volume hurts most. For most small sellers that's imagery: PicWish and Photoroom have free tiers and pay off on the first product batch.
